housebound
Someone who is housebound is unable to go out of their house, usually because they are ill or cannot walk far.

housebound in American English
confined to one's home, as by an illness
adjective: restricted to the house, as by bad weather or illness

housebound in British English
adjective: unable to leave one's house because of illness, injury, etc
